- Archive.org - Moving Image Archive - Books, films, old video games, and more. Not sorted well, but you'll find something good.
- BFI Player - Free Archive Collections - Older British stuff of all genres, but mostly short clips, plus documentaries about ponk rawk.
- British Pathé Digital Collections - Also Britain-centric. Vids about wars, politics, sports, royal intrigue!
- CTV Movies (Ad Supported) - Movies, yeah. I'd say A League of Their Own and Bottle Rocket are the best ones on there. Also about 30 Godzilla movies.
- Colonial Film: Moving Images of the British Empire - British imperialism. Ah yes, the spoils of primitive accumulation.
- Encore+ Youtube - Very, very, extremely Canadian, feat. Danger Bay, Ready or Not, Mr. Dressup, plus films and documentaries.
- European Film Gateway - Includes some neat early film stuff from all across Europe.
- Documentary Storm - Documentaries. Some new, some classic, some old. I haven't found any about horses yet, though.
- Library of Congress - Digital Moving Image Collections - Early American film and animation, including this one.
- NZ Online - New Zealand tv shows, horror movies, documentaries, and more. Some are just clips of things but others are full.
- Open Culture - A great selection of film, animation, and documentaries, including Hell's Angels, M, and Orson Welles's King Lear. An enormous text list organized by genre, so skip down to find what you want.
- Public Domain Review - Old books, old films, old paintings, new you.
- Public Domain Movies - Many very good classic movies.
- Snagfilms - Films, biopics, documentaries, and tv series. There's a nice one on Sun Ra here.
- Tubi - Recently released movies of all genres. This has a bunch of good ones.
- tvo Documentaries - A bunch of modest Canada-centric documentaries.
